John A. Forrest Elementary School is a State/Public serving elementary age pupils, located in Fair Lawn, Bergen County. The school has 269 pupils enrolled. It is part of the Fair Lawn Public School District school district. It serves grades Kโ4 in a suburban setting. The school employs 25.7 full-time-equivalent teachers, a student-teacher ratio of 10.5:1. 37% of students are proficient in reading. 27% are proficient in maths. John A. Forrest Elementary School enrolls 269 students across grades Kโ4. The student body is 49% male and 51% female. A teaching staff of 25.7 full-time-equivalent teachers supports the school, giving a student-teacher ratio of 10.5:1.
By race and ethnicity, the student body is 50% White, 28% Hispanic or Latino and 17% Asian.

55 of the school's 269 students (20%) qualify for free or reduced-price lunch. Of these, 32 qualify for free lunch and 23 for a reduced price. The school participates in the National School Lunch Program. Free and reduced-price lunch eligibility is a widely used indicator of the share of students from lower-income households.
John A. Forrest Elementary School is located in a suburban setting (NCES locale: Suburb, Large). For civic and policy purposes, the school sits in congressional district NJ-50, state senate district 38, state house district 38.
John A. Forrest Elementary School is one of 9 schools in Fair Lawn Public School District, based in Fair Lawn, New Jersey. The district serves 5,533 students district-wide and employs 458 full-time-equivalent teachers. With 269 students, John A. Forrest Elementary School is smaller than the district average of about 615 students per school.
